					Originally Posted by JohnnyFlake  What you've been smoking are very mild tobaccos, even the Mac Baren VF is a light Virginia. You need to try tobaccos with more body and zest. There are dozens of them out there, but I'll name a few that should get you on the right track for more full bodied blends. Try any and/or all of the following:
 Samuel Gawith - Full Virginia Flake
 Samuel Gawith - 1792 Flake
 Rattray's - 3 Noggins
 Tavern Tobacco - Thunder Road
 G.L. Pease - Abington
 G.L. Pease Charring Cross
 Dan Tobacco - Midnight Ride
 Cornell & Diehl - Mississippi Mud
 Cornell & Diehl - Briar Fox
 Butera - Kingfisher
 McClelland - Dominican Glory Maduro
